Mohammad Golzari nikjeh possesses extensive experience in architecture and urban planning, currently serving as the expert in charge of the master plan at Kish Free Zone Organization since February 2015. Previously, Mohammad worked as an architect at the Governorship of a Tehran Province from May 2007 to August 2011, and as an architect and urbanism specialist at Palangi&mohajer consulting between May 2005 and May 2007. Additionally, Mohammad has held the position of Bachelor of Architecture at K.F.Z.O since September 2011. Academic qualifications include a Master of Architecture degree in Architecture and Urbanism from Yazd University, completed from 1997 to 2005.

Kish Free Zone Organization
The KFZO is in charge of handling the infrastructure affairs, development and economic growth, creating job opportunities, attracting local and foreign investors, regulating the good and labor market and ultimately utilizing the Island’s tourist potentials.
